Ask prospective roof contractors concerns such as whether or not they are licensed and bonded. Ask which roofing product makers they are licensed and authorized by, for installation of items and warranty functions.
A number of resources are offered to find a licensed roofing contractor; recommendations, local government licensing agencies, and web sites that provide specialists for hire, or a list of contractors who are licensed and bonded.
A licensed roof specialist can be called to prevent additional damage to the roofing, or personal injury to the homeowner caused by trying to examine it his or her self. A roofing system assessment ought to be performed annually; constant weathering by sun, heat, rain, snow, hail, wind, and cold can trigger roof product to break down. A licensed roof contractor will know what to look for.

Elastomeric roofing or rubber roof, as it is frequently called, is one type of synthetic roof material that is a composition of recycled rubber. This rubber is being broken off in the rubber mill and the little chips are blended with different chemicals to make the RRPV (Recycled Rubber Poyurethane Elastomer) or the EPDM (Ehtylene Propylene Diene Monomer).

Correct coating selection ought to be done, as not all elastomeric finishings are the same. They may vary in resilience, adhesion, and in a few of its mechanical properties such as tensile strength and elongation. Your roof expert can get you the best suggestions on this.
roof, elastomeric roof is 100% percent water resistant because of its anti-porous home. It is likewise fire-resistant and a single-ply application is all that is needed. Due to the fact that of its UV filtering ability, the material has the ability to withstand versus ultraviolet radiation, gases, and even snow and ice. This type of roof product can last from 40 years onwards, depending upon the sturdiness of the rubber.
live in a place where temperature level can go as low as 20 degree Celsius, don't ever think of utilizing this type of roofing product. Elastomeric roofs are not very versatile in low temperature levels.
